宁夏引黄灌区10份酿造高粱适应性综合评价
Comprehensive Evaluation of Adaptability of 10 Brewing Sorghum Varieties in Yellow River Irrigation Area of Ningxia
摘要
Abstract
To screen out suitable sorghum varieties for cultivation in the Yellow River irrigation area of Ningxia,10 sorghum varieties were used as experimental materials,and a variety screening test was conducted in 2023.The growth traits and yield of the tested varieties were measured,and a comprehensive evaluation was conducted using correlation analysis and principal component analysis.The results showed that the growth period of the 10 sorghum varieties ranged from 111 to 131 days,'Jinza 113'had the largest stem diameter and panicle length.The grain weight per spike of'Jinza 112','Jinza 113'and'Fenliang 30'was significantly higher than that of other varieties.The grain yields of different varieties ranged from 2 598.00 to 8 437.95 kg·hm-2.Correlation analysis showed that the grain weight per spike of sorghum was significantly positively correlated with stem diameter and spike length,the 1000-grain weight was significantly positively correlated with plant height,the yield was significantly positively correlated with stem diameter,and was extremely significantly positively correlated with the grain weight per spike.Principal component analysis concentrated seven agronomic and economic trait indicators in the first two principal components,with a cumulative contribution rate reaching 84.16%.Comprehensive evaluation indicated that the sorghum varieties'Jinza 111','Jinza 112'and'Fenliang 30'had relatively high scores and were suitable for promotion and cultivation in the Yellow River irrigation areas of Ningxia.关键词
